There are two application types you can file under section 214 of Te Ture Whenua Māori Act 1993 and rule 12.3 of the Māori Land Court Rules 2011 to form a whānau trust.

GENERAL LAND OWNED BY MĀORI General land is a land which is owned by a Māori or by a group of people majority of whom are Māori.
